CHAP. 172.— An Act granting a pension to Mrs. Mary E. Donaldson.February 27, 1893. *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the United States of America in Congress assembled*,Mary E. Donaldson.Pension. That the Secretary of the Interior is hereby authorized and directed to place upon the pension roll the name of Mrs. Mary E. Donaldson, of Santa Ana, California, widow of the said Lieutenant Charles V. Donaldson, and to pay her a pension at the rate of fifteen dollars per month. Approved, February 27, 1893.
